It's actually really easy. Just uninstall the app, then go into settings -> security --> and under credentials --> clear all credentials. This is safe because it only removes user installed credentials and it will absolutely remove the greyed out area and required password.

Also it will not remove any data.

I actually was able to complete this without deleting the app (I usually USB tether and hate the lock screen).
Go to Systems Settings > Security and Screen lock > Clear Credentials.
Once this is done, you can then select None for screen lock.

Yes - this is what worked for me too. It's a two step process. But realize, after clearing the credentials, when you go back to settings and select screen lock, you will still need to enter your pattern to get the screen where you can select None.
